In histological practices, what safety measure is crucial when using hematoxylin?

Explanation:
Ensuring proper ventilation is a crucial safety measure when using hematoxylin because this dye can release fumes that may be harmful if inhaled. Proper ventilation helps to dilute and remove any potentially harmful vapors from the work environment, which is particularly important when working with chemicals in a laboratory setting. Adequate airflow minimizes the risk of respiratory irritation and exposure to toxic substances. While wearing gloves, using diluted solutions, and avoiding skin contact are also important safety practices when handling any histological stains, these measures do not specifically address the hazard associated with inhalation of fumes from concentrated hematoxylin solutions. Therefore, maintaining good ventilation is essential for ensuring safe working conditions and protecting the health of the technician.
